Subject: Responsibility change — StormRelay fan-out

Hi, as part of the reorg, ownership of the StormRelay weather-alert fan-out service is moving teams effective next sprint. On-call runbooks remain valid, but escalation paths have changed: page the new owner for delivery-lag or dedupe failures, not the old Atmos rotation. Effective immediately, the engineer accountable for StormRelay is:

account owner for yahif-bagep: Holwyn Sormir

TICKET-2290 (for weekly eng sync): The migration of nightly cron jobs to the Loomflow workflow engine stalled because the staging worker pool was configured with the legacy scheduler's env file. Jobs registered fine but never executed — Loomflow silently dropped them when QUEUE_BACKEND pointed at the retired beanstalk host. We've corrected the backend host and concurrency settings and re-enqueued last night's batch. One remaining item: the Loomflow API credential must be added to staging.env, on the line immediately following this one.

vault entry, fadup-tagag: RELAY_SECRET8=2fd92179

### First Day — Bike Cage & Parking Gates

☐ Show the new starter the bike cage behind Wrenfield House — remind them it's first come, first served, and helmets go in the rack, not on the floor (we've had complaints). Walk them round to the parking gates on Dovemere Lane and point out the intercom in case the reader plays up, which it does most Mondays. Their badge won't be linked to the gates until payroll syncs, so for the first week they'll use the temporary gate code below.

door code, tajof-kageg: bdg-QVDCE-3

**TICKET-4471: Postmortem follow-up — stale-cache bug in Pondera search**

Hey new folks, good ticket to read for context. Our cache invalidation skipped entries written during the Brimhall failover window, so users saw week-old results until we flushed manually. Fix adds a version stamp to every cache key. If you're checking whether an environment has the fix, compare its build against the token below.

session token of kahag-bawip = htk6_729d08